848841-33-8,448193-29-1,628704-39-2,628704-40-5,628704-43-8,628704-44-9 Supplier | CMSTRADE.CN
CMO CDMO service. CMSTRADE.CN supply 848841-33-8,448193-29-1,628704-39-2,628704-40-5,628704-43-8,628704-44-9 and related compounds.
848841-33-8 628704-39-2 628704-44-9 448193-29-1 628704-40-5 628704-43-8